Lays foundation stone for projects worth Rs 14 crores

BARAMULLA: In a bid to improve healthcare and road infrastructure in the region, the Chairperson of District Development Council (DDC) Baramulla, Safina Baig, accompanied by the concerned officers Thursday laid the foundation stone for two critical projects in Bandi Payeen and Najibhat Baramulla.

During her visit to Bandi Payeen Baramulla, Safina Baig laid the foundation stone for the construction of a 10-bedded Ayush Hospital being constructed at an estimated cost of 7.25 crores catering to the healthcare needs of the local community.

The DDC chairperson also initiated the upgradation of the Najibhat-Khursi road and Najibhat inner links under the NABARD scheme at an estimated cost of Rs 6.25 Crore.

Expressing the urgency in the completion of the projects, the DDC chairperson directed executive agencies to expedite work to ensure timely completion while highlighting the significance of these endeavours in addressing the needs of the residents.

Speaking on the occasion, Safina Baig underscored the vital role of the Ayush Hospital in providing quality medical assistance and treatment, fostering better healthcare standards for the local community.

Furthermore, the DDC Chairperson emphasized the importance of improved transportation infrastructure in facilitating smoother travel for residents which significantly contributes to the socio-economic development of the region.

Earlier, the locals expressed gratitude to the DDC Chairperson for fulfilling their long-pending demands, underscoring the positive impact of these initiatives on the community’s well-being.
